From Damascus to Wakefield by bus and metro
To get from Damascus to Wakefield in Washington, D.C. - Baltimore, MD,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ines and 2 metro lines: take the 90 bus from Woodfield Rd & Rolling Fork Rd station to Shady Grove Station & Bay C - East station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the METRO STATION CLOSURE SHUTTLE bus, then the METRORAIL RED LINE metro, then the METRORAIL ORANGE LINE metro and finally take the 29N bus from Vienna Station + Bus Bay J station to Little River And Lake station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 2 hr 45 min.
